Universal Electronics Inc. (UEIC), the global leader in wireless universal control solutions, announced that CEO Paul Arling will retire on April 30, 2025. Arling will serve as a consultant until June 30, 2025, and remain on the board through his term ending at the 2025 Annual Meeting of Shareholders.

The company is conducting an extensive executive search, considering both internal and external candidates. Lead Independent Director Bill Mulligan credited Arling's nearly three-decade leadership for transforming UEI from a basic remote manufacturer to the global wireless device control leader. Arling's tenure saw the development of over 150 patents under his name.

The company has also confirmed its previously issued financial guidance for Q1 2025, as announced on February 20, 2025.

Universal Electronics (NASDAQ: UEIC) reported Q4 2024 financial results with GAAP net sales of $110.5 million, up 13% from $97.6 million in Q4 2023. The company posted a GAAP net loss of $4.5 million ($0.35 per share) compared to $7.1 million loss ($0.55 per share) in the prior year quarter.

For full-year 2024, GAAP net sales were $394.9 million, down from $420.5 million in 2023. The company reported a GAAP net loss of $24.0 million ($1.85 per share) versus $98.2 million loss ($7.64 per share) in 2023.

For Q1 2025, UEIC expects GAAP net sales between $87.0-97.0 million and GAAP loss per share of $0.52-0.42. The company highlighted strong performance at CES 2025 and reiterated projections for top and bottom-line growth for full-year 2025.

Universal Electronics (UEIC) has announced a strategic collaboration with Somfy, a leader in window and door automation, to develop innovative wireless remote control and sensor products. The partnership introduces two main product lines: the Ysia® Zigbee range of remote controls for motorized interior window coverings, and the Sunteis io sensor for thermal comfort optimization.

The Ysia® remote controls feature multiple models with push button, wheel, and rocker keys, offering LED feedback, a MY button for saving positions, and wall bracket options. The Sunteis io sensor measures outdoor temperature and sun radiation to manage solar energy efficiency, powered by a PV cell with backup battery.

The collaboration aims to enhance comfort, convenience, and energy efficiency in smart home automation while maintaining sustainability standards. The products have already received two design awards in 2024.

Universal Electronics Inc. (UEIC) has announced the expansion of its QuickSet Widget family with the new QuickSet Widget Pro line-up, featuring the UE72Y and UE72X models. The enhanced product line introduces advanced multi-protocol connectivity including dual-band Wi-Fi 6, Bluetooth 5.3, and support for Matter, Zigbee, and OpenThread Border Router Host services.

The UE72Y model stands out with its high-performance processor capable of Edge AI processing and video stream decoding. The system features advanced security measures including secure boot, encrypted communication, and hardware-based security modules. The product line is pre-integrated with QuickSet 7 and QuickSet homeSense, supporting Matter Controller Multi-Admin capability.

The technology integrates with UEI's QuickSet Cloud and nevo.ai, offering AI-powered support through a virtual agent for real-time device assistance, troubleshooting, and feature discovery. The product will be showcased at CES 2025 at the Venetian Expo, Booth #53023.

Universal Electronics Inc. (UEI) has announced expanded features for its QuickSet 7 SDK and QuickSet Cloud services, to be showcased at CES in January. The platform supports a multi-protocol approach, ensuring seamless integration and control of various smart home devices. QuickSet 7 now includes new capabilities such as OpenThread Border Router Host services, Matter Controller upgrades, and Zigbee Coordinator services.

QuickSet Cloud integrates with QuickSet 7, offering AI-powered device fingerprinting and discovery, trained on a proprietary device knowledge graph. This enhances the platform's ability to manage smart home devices, providing a comprehensive framework for discovery, control, and personalization.

Key highlights include:

  • Multi-Protocol Support: Supports Wi-Fi, Zigbee, Bluetooth, Thread, and Infrared.
  • Device Knowledge Graph: Includes over 25 million unique fingerprints from nearly 1 million devices.
  • Control Engines: Enables on-device discovery and control through various protocols.
  • Interoperability as a Service: Ensures compatibility with existing smart home platforms.
  • Edge Intelligence with Cloud Scalability: Provides secure cloud communications and remote access.
  • Intelligent Video & Audio Content Personalization: Offers targeted recommendations based on user habits.

These updates aim to set new standards for home automation and smart home technology.

Universal Electronics (UEIC) has announced an expansion of its UEI TIDE family portfolio, introducing enhanced features for smart home climate control and energy management. The expanded lineup includes UEI TIDE Dial, Touch, and Bridge models with new Zigbee Coordinator functionality and Matter support.

Key improvements include managed network formation, device integration capabilities, enhanced energy management, actionable energy insights, and QuickSet® homeSense occupancy detection technology. The system can now manage both central and space heating/AC systems through IR support, while featuring nevo®.ai for AI-powered support.

UEIC also previewed its next-generation UEI TIDE PRO platform, which will feature a larger display, on-device AI processing, Thread support, and QuickSet 7 with Matter Controller capabilities. The company will showcase these innovations at CES in Las Vegas, January 7-10, 2025, at the Venetian Expo, Booth #53023.
